Title: Human Factors Engineering Support

Location: Wilmington, NC, USA

Long term contract

Job Description:

Essential Responsibilities:

  • The Senior Engineer / Technologist provides consultation and technical direction on near term and longer-range projects in the area of Human Factors Engineering, including.
  • Conduct System and Plant Operational Analysis using latest NRC processes, including Functional Requirements Analysis (FRA).
  • Analyze requirements for plant control and Allocate Functions (AOF) to operators or plant control systems.
  • Conduct Task Analyses (TA) to determine the requirements for the displays, controls, and other job support aids needed to accomplish functions.
  • Translate FRA AOF & TA requirements into Human/System Interface (HIS) characteristics, displays, software & hardware for monitoring, control, and protection functions for various plant systems and operating modes
  • Review Control Room design documentation including display specs (User Interface Specifications) against FRA, AOF & TA requirements
  • Review and validate the Human/System Interface using a simulator and plant operating, surveillance, and emergency procedures. Interface with internal and external customers, suppliers, partners, licensing, the NRC and international regulatory authorities on technical issues
  • Incorporate design requirements into analyses and design documents
  • Support the development of normal, abnormal, emergency operating procedures, alarm response procedures, surveillance procedures and operator training programs
  • Interface with the Probabilistic Risk Analysis team to deliver the Human Reliability Analysis
  • Provide plant operation input to the Reliability Availability Maintainability (RAM) program
  • Develop proceed/hold acceptance criteria & pre-requisites for Pre-operational, Startup and selected Construction tests.
  • Support GEH quality requirements, including participation in design reviews, initiating, and responding to Corrective Actions
  • Provide on-time, quality delivery of engineering documentation in accordance with contract requirements, business procedures, and regulatory agency guidelines
